OVMF如何与虚拟机软件配合使用?

在虚拟化技术飞速发展的今天,OVMF(Open Virtual Machine Firmware)作为一种新兴的虚拟机固件,已经逐渐成为业界关注的焦点。OVMF如何与虚拟机软件配合使用,成为了许多开发者关注的焦点。本文将深入探讨OVMF与虚拟机软件的配合使用,帮助读者更好地了解这一技术。

一、OVMF概述

OVMF,即Open Virtual Machine Firmware,是一种开源的虚拟机固件,它为虚拟机提供了启动和运行的基础。与传统固件相比,OVMF具有以下特点:

  1. 开源:OVMF遵循开源协议,任何人都可以自由地查看、修改和分发其代码。
  2. 轻量级:OVMF的设计简洁,对系统资源占用较少。
  3. 跨平台:OVMF支持多种操作系统和硬件平台,具有较好的兼容性。

二、OVMF与虚拟机软件的配合使用

OVMF与虚拟机软件的配合使用主要体现在以下几个方面:

  1. 启动虚拟机:OVMF作为虚拟机的固件,负责虚拟机的启动过程。在启动过程中,OVMF会加载虚拟机的操作系统和应用程序。

  2. 管理虚拟机:OVMF提供了一系列管理接口,如虚拟机的内存、CPU、硬盘等资源的管理。虚拟机软件可以通过这些接口对虚拟机进行配置和管理。

  3. 硬件虚拟化:OVMF支持硬件虚拟化技术,如Intel VT-x和AMD-V。通过硬件虚拟化,虚拟机可以更好地利用物理硬件资源,提高性能。

  4. 安全性能:OVMF支持安全启动和安全模式,为虚拟机提供更高的安全性。

以下是一个OVMF与虚拟机软件配合使用的案例:

案例:某企业采用OVMF与VMware vSphere虚拟机软件配合使用,实现了以下目标:

  1. 提高服务器利用率:通过虚拟化技术,将物理服务器资源进行整合,提高了服务器利用率。
  2. 简化运维管理:OVMF与VMware vSphere虚拟机软件的配合使用,简化了运维管理,降低了运维成本。
  3. 提高安全性:OVMF支持安全启动和安全模式,提高了虚拟机的安全性。

三、OVMF与虚拟机软件的兼容性

OVMF与虚拟机软件的兼容性是影响其使用效果的关键因素。以下是一些常见的OVMF与虚拟机软件兼容性问题:

  1. 操作系统兼容性:OVMF支持的操作系统类型有限,如Windows、Linux等。在使用OVMF时,需要确保虚拟机操作系统与OVMF兼容。

  2. 硬件兼容性:OVMF支持的硬件平台有限,如Intel、AMD等。在使用OVMF时,需要确保虚拟机硬件与OVMF兼容。

  3. 虚拟化技术兼容性:OVMF支持的虚拟化技术有限,如Intel VT-x和AMD-V。在使用OVMF时,需要确保虚拟机软件支持这些虚拟化技术。

四、总结

OVMF作为一种新兴的虚拟机固件,与虚拟机软件的配合使用具有诸多优势。通过深入了解OVMF与虚拟机软件的配合使用,我们可以更好地发挥虚拟化技术的优势,提高企业信息化水平。在今后的工作中,OVMF与虚拟机软件的配合使用将越来越广泛,为我国虚拟化技术的发展贡献力量。

猜你喜欢:eBPF